    After owning my Taco for 9 days I discovered steering wheel controls for the radio. Duh! Well, I just happened to have a Swi-PS lying around and though I'd install it. Figured a quick 15 minutes tops, as I have done these before. WTF! 3 hours later I figure my mistake in that I'm grounding to black ground NOT Pin 6. DuH! Anyhow, all is well and the radio controls on the steering wheel work flawlessly.

    I also added a Prodigy Brake Control for my future camper. Just happened to have that lying around too. I was going to order the plug and play wire harness on eBay for around $16 but found it at the local RV center for $10. I was there checking out the new line of campers. Fun Fun!
